.hr-sc{background:var(--hr-bg);padding:var(--section-y) 0}.hr-sc *,.hr-sc :after,.hr-sc :before{box-sizing:border-box}.hr-sc__container{margin:0 auto;max-width:var(--container-max);padding:0 var(--container-pad)}.hr-sc__sr-only{height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px;clip:rect(0 0 0 0);border:0;white-space:nowrap}.hr-sc__head{margin:0 auto var(--sp-8);max-width:720px;text-align:center}.hr-sc__eyebrow{color:var(--hr-blue);display:block;font-size:var(--fs-eyebrow);font-weight:var(--fw-bold);letter-spacing:var(--tracking-eyebrow);margin-bottom:var(--sp-3);text-transform:uppercase}.hr-sc__eyebrow,.hr-sc__h2{font-family:var(--font-display)}.hr-sc__h2{color:var(--hr-navy);font-size:var(--fs-h2);font-weight:var(--fw-extrabold);line-height:var(--lh-snug);margin:0 0 var(--sp-4)}.hr-sc__intro{color:var(--hr-body);font-family:var(--font-sans);font-size:var(--fs-lede);line-height:var(--lh-relaxed);margin:0}.hr-sc__table-wrap{background:var(--hr-surface);border:1px solid var(--hr-border);border-radius:var(--r-lg);overflow:hidden}.hr-sc__table{border-collapse:collapse;table-layout:fixed;width:100%}.hr-sc__table,.hr-sc__table tbody,.hr-sc__table td,.hr-sc__table th,.hr-sc__table thead,.hr-sc__table tr{display:block;width:auto}.hr-sc__corner{display:none}.hr-sc__table thead tr{display:grid;grid-template-columns:1fr 1fr}.hr-sc__col{padding:0 0 var(--sp-4);text-align:center;vertical-align:top}.hr-sc__photo{margin:0 0 var(--sp-3);overflow:hidden}.hr-sc__photo-img{display:block;height:clamp(120px,30vw,180px);object-fit:cover;width:100%}.hr-sc__ph{background:linear-gradient(135deg,color-mix(in srgb,var(--hr-blue) 16%,var(--hr-surface)),color-mix(in srgb,var(--hr-navy) 12%,var(--hr-surface)))}.hr-sc__col-name{color:var(--hr-navy);display:block;font-size:var(--fs-h3);font-weight:var(--fw-bold);padding:0 var(--sp-3)}.hr-sc__badge,.hr-sc__col-name{font-family:var(--font-display)}.hr-sc__badge{align-items:center;background:var(--hr-blue);border-radius:var(--r-pill);color:var(--hr-text-on-color);display:inline-flex;font-size:var(--fs-eyebrow);font-weight:var(--fw-semibold);gap:5px;letter-spacing:var(--tracking-wide);margin-top:var(--sp-2);padding:4px 12px;text-transform:uppercase}.hr-sc__table tbody tr{border-top:1px solid var(--hr-border);padding:var(--sp-5)}.hr-sc__factor{align-items:center;display:flex;gap:var(--sp-3);margin-bottom:var(--sp-4);text-align:left}.hr-sc__factor-icon{align-items:center;background:var(--hr-blue-50);border-radius:var(--r-sm);color:var(--hr-blue);display:inline-flex;flex:0 0 auto;height:32px;justify-content:center;width:32px}.hr-sc__factor-label{color:var(--hr-navy);font-family:var(--font-display);font-size:var(--fs-h3);font-weight:var(--fw-bold)}.hr-sc__val{background:var(--hr-surface-alt);border-radius:var(--r-sm);color:var(--hr-body);font-family:var(--font-sans);font-size:var(--fs-body);line-height:var(--lh-base);padding:var(--sp-4)}.hr-sc__val+.hr-sc__val{margin-top:var(--sp-3)}.hr-sc__val:before{color:var(--hr-text-muted);content:attr(data-label);display:block;font-family:var(--font-display);font-size:var(--fs-eyebrow);font-weight:var(--fw-bold);letter-spacing:var(--tracking-eyebrow);margin-bottom:var(--sp-1);text-transform:uppercase}.hr-sc__val.hr-sc__arch{background:var(--hr-blue-50)}.hr-sc__val.hr-sc__arch:before{color:var(--hr-blue)}.hr-sc__rec{background:var(--hr-navy);border-radius:var(--r-lg);margin:var(--sp-8) 0 0;padding:clamp(28px,4vw,48px)}.hr-sc__rec-h3{color:var(--hr-text-on-color);font-family:var(--font-display);font-size:var(--fs-h2);font-weight:var(--fw-bold);line-height:var(--lh-snug);margin:0 0 var(--sp-4)}.hr-sc__rec-body{color:var(--hr-text-on-color);font-family:var(--font-sans);font-size:var(--fs-body);line-height:var(--lh-relaxed);margin:0 0 var(--sp-6);opacity:.92}.hr-sc__rec-eyebrow{display:block;font-size:var(--fs-body-sm);margin-bottom:var(--sp-3);opacity:.85}.hr-sc__btn,.hr-sc__rec-eyebrow{color:var(--hr-text-on-color);font-family:var(--font-display);font-weight:var(--fw-semibold)}.hr-sc__btn{align-items:center;background:var(--hr-blue);border:1px solid var(--hr-blue);border-radius:var(--r-pill);cursor:pointer;display:inline-flex;font-size:var(--fs-button);gap:var(--sp-2);justify-content:center;min-height:48px;padding:var(--sp-3) var(--sp-6);text-decoration:none;transition:background-color var(--dur) var(--ease-out),border-color var(--dur) var(--ease-out);width:100%}.hr-sc__btn,.hr-sc__btn:active,.hr-sc__btn:focus,.hr-sc__btn:hover{color:var(--hr-text-on-color);text-decoration:none}.hr-sc__btn:active,.hr-sc__btn:focus,.hr-sc__btn:hover{background:var(--hr-blue-700);border-color:var(--hr-blue-700)}.hr-sc__btn:focus-visible{box-shadow:var(--shadow-focus);outline:none}.hr-sc__btn-arrow{flex:0 0 auto;transition:transform var(--dur) var(--ease-out)}.hr-sc__btn:hover .hr-sc__btn-arrow{transform:translateX(3px)}@media (min-width:768px){.hr-sc__table{display:table;table-layout:fixed;width:100%}.hr-sc__table thead{display:table-header-group}.hr-sc__table tbody{display:table-row-group}.hr-sc__table tbody tr,.hr-sc__table thead tr{display:table-row}.hr-sc__corner,.hr-sc__table td,.hr-sc__table th{display:table-cell}.hr-sc__corner{width:20%}.hr-sc__col{padding:0 0 var(--sp-5);vertical-align:top;width:35%}.hr-sc__col.hr-sc__arch{width:45%}.hr-sc__photo{margin:0}.hr-sc__photo-img{height:clamp(150px,18vw,200px)}.hr-sc__col-name{padding:var(--sp-4) var(--sp-4) var(--sp-2)}.hr-sc__col.hr-sc__arch{background:var(--hr-blue-50)}.hr-sc__col .hr-sc__badge{margin-bottom:0}.hr-sc__table tbody tr{border-top:0;padding:0}.hr-sc__factor,.hr-sc__val{background:transparent;border-radius:0;border-top:1px solid var(--hr-border);padding:var(--sp-5);vertical-align:top}.hr-sc__factor,.hr-sc__val,.hr-sc__val+.hr-sc__val{margin:0}.hr-sc__val:before{display:none}.hr-sc__val.hr-sc__arch{background:var(--hr-blue-50)}.hr-sc__factor-label{font-size:var(--fs-body)}.hr-sc__rec{align-items:center;display:grid;gap:var(--sp-8);grid-template-columns:1.4fr 1fr}.hr-sc__rec-h3{grid-column:1/-1;margin-bottom:var(--sp-3)}.hr-sc__rec-body{margin:0}.hr-sc__rec-cta{text-align:left}.hr-sc__btn{width:auto}}@media (prefers-reduced-motion:reduce){.hr-sc__btn,.hr-sc__btn-arrow{transition:none!important}.hr-sc__btn:hover .hr-sc__btn-arrow{transform:none}}